Resultados de la búsqueda a petición "filterfunction"
¿Cuál es la forma más idiomática de trabajar con un iterador de resultados?
Tengo un código como este: let things = vec![/* ...*/]; // e.g. Vec<String> things .map(|thing| { let a = try!(do_stuff(thing)); Ok(other_stuff(a)) }) .filter(|thing_result| match *thing_result { Err(e) => true, Ok(a) => check(a), }) ...